System Overview

Table 2-1 details the system specifications of TIDA-060042, the RTD board, which is designed to connect to ADS1282EVM-PDK for temperature measurement.

Table 2-1 TIDA-060042 System Specification
Net name Description Value Unit Error [%]
Power Supply 5V_in RTD board power supply 5 V N/A
Input Rref Sets the Vref for ADS1282EVM 4.76 for IRTD(1) ≈ 0.5 mA kOhm 0.05%
2.18 for IRTD ≈ 1 mA
1.1 for IRTD ≈ 1.5 mA
Rset Sets the current at all RTDs and Rref 1.5k for IRTD ≈ 0.5 mA Ohm 0.05%
750 for IRTD ≈ 1 mA
500 for IRTD ≈ 1.5 mA
RTD1 to RTD10 10 RTDs located at different locations 0 to 135 Ohm 0.05%
Output ADCin1 Voltage across RTD1 0 to Vref(1)/(2*gain(1)) V 0.1%
ADCin2 Voltage across RTD2 0 to Vref/(2*gain) V 0.1%

Current of all RTDs, Rset, and Rref as shown in Figure 2-1

Vref is the voltage across Rref in Figure 2-1

ADS1282-SP programable gain amplifier (PGA) gain, which could be set to 1, 2, 4, 8, 16, 32, and 64
